From 1118cc56eb43f3f216fecd5c25949b1412ad5804 Mon Sep 17 00:00:00 2001 From: John McLear Date: Sun, 21 Jun 2015 11:03:32 +0100 Subject: [PATCH] move everything to headers --- src/node/hooks/express/specialpages.js | 22 +++++++++++++++++++++- src/templates/index.html | 17 ----------------- 2 files changed, 21 insertions(+), 18 deletions(-) diff --git a/src/node/hooks/express/specialpages.js b/src/node/hooks/express/specialpages.js index 15e853db4..7ae85f281 100644 --- a/src/node/hooks/express/specialpages.js +++ b/src/node/hooks/express/specialpages.js @@ -12,7 +12,9 @@ exports.expressCreateServer = function (hook_name, args, cb) { //serve index.html under / args.app.get('/', function(req, res) { - res.send(eejs.require("ep_etherpad-lite/templates/index.html")); + sendPadHeaderFiles(res, function(){ + res.send(eejs.require("ep_etherpad-lite/templates/index.html")); + }); }); //serve robots.txt @@ -78,3 +80,21 @@ exports.expressCreateServer = function (hook_name, args, cb) { } + +function sendPadHeaderFiles(res, callback){ + res.set('Link', '; rel=prefetch \, \ + ; rel=prefetch \, \ + ; rel=prefetch \, \ + ; rel=prefetch \, \ + ; rel=prefetch \, \ + ; rel=prefetch \, \ + ; rel=prefetch \, \ + ; rel=prefetch \, \ + ; rel=prefetch \, \ + ; rel=prefetch \, \ + ; rel=prefetch \, \ + ; rel=prefetch \, \ + ; rel=prefetch \, \ + ; rel=prefetch'); + callback(); +} diff --git a/src/templates/index.html b/src/templates/index.html index 8777efa7e..a0c849a5c 100644 --- a/src/templates/index.html +++ b/src/templates/index.html @@ -33,23 +33,6 @@ - - - - - - - - - - - - -